A Maraliner coaster bus was involved in an accident near Jalan Layang-Layang Kanan in Kampung Pendiat, Perak earlier today after the bus skidded and crashed onto the side of the road. The accident left the driver of the bus trapped inside the vehicle before being rescued by the Seri Iskandar Fire and Rescue Department.

As reported by Astro Awani, the driver sustained injuries as a result of the crash and was given initial treatment by Ministry of Health personnel at the location before being referred to the hospital for further action. According to a spokesperson for the Perak Fire and Rescue Department, the department received an emergency call regarding the accident at 12.38pm today and rushed to the scene from their nearest station in Seri Iskandar.

The spokesperson commented,

“The road accident involves a coaster bus that skidded and crashed onto the roadside, causing the victim, which is the vehicle’s driver to be trapped and injured. Thankfully, there were no other passengers inside the bus and the driver has been given initial treatments from MOH personnel at the location.”

Moreover, the Perak Fire and Rescue Department also confirmed that the rescue operation ended at 1.13pm today. After being rescued from the crashed vehicle and safely brought out using a stretcher, the victim was given the proper medical attention.
